Compare all specifications:
1965 Fiat Cabriolet | 1979 Vauxhall Royale | |
Make | Fiat | Vauxhall |
Model | Cabriolet | Royale |
Year Released | 1965 | 1979 |
Body Type | Convertible | Coupe |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1220 cc | 2784 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 62 HP | 0 HP |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 890 kg | 1370 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4040 mm | 4760 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1530 mm | 1740 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1310 mm | 1340 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2350 mm | 2670 mm |
